Supported Applications

The Omega GT Precision Serialized Liquid-in-Glass Thermometer series provides individually serialized temperature measurement with a Statement of Accuracy traceable to NIST. These instruments are designed for use in chemical laboratories, universities, scientific institutions, food and beverage processing, petrochemical laboratories, the pharmaceutical industry, medical industry, manufacturers, dairies, breweries, and distilleries.

Operating Conditions & Performance

The series meets accuracy requirements of ANSI/SAMA Z236.1-1983, ASTM, NIST, DAkkS, and equivalent standards. Each unit is tested and calibrated in an exclusive triple accredited/registered ISO/IEC 17025:2005, A2LA accredited laboratory against equipment traceable to NIST.

Measurement ranges span from -1°C to 394°F depending on the model. Accuracy specifications vary by range and immersion type:

  • Total Immersion Models (GT-61xxx): Ranges include -1/51°C, -1/101°C, -1/201°C, 30/124°F, 30/214°F, and 30/394°F. Accuracy values are listed as 0.3°C for the lower Celsius ranges; 0.7°C (and 1°C above 100°C) for -1/201°C; and 2°F (or 2°F; 3°F above 212°F) for Fahrenheit models.
  • Partial Immersion Models (GT-60xxx, GT-20527): Ranges include -1/61°C, -1/51°C, -1/101°C, -1/201°C, 30/124°F, 30/214°F, and 30/394°F. Accuracy values are listed as 0.5°C for GT-20527; 1°C (or 1°C; 1.5°C above 100°C) for Celsius models; and 2°F (or 2°F; 3°F above 212°F) for Fahrenheit models.

Immersion requirements are specified as either "Total" or a fixed depth of 76 mm (3"). Scale divisions range from 0.1 to 0.5 units depending on the model and temperature scale.

Configuration Options

The series is offered in two primary immersion configurations: Partial Immersion and Total Immersion. Models feature a White Back display style. Overall lengths are available in 460 mm (18.1") or 610 mm (24"). Specific model numbers follow the pattern GT- (e.g., GT-20527, GT-60051, GT-61051).

Key configuration options include:

  • Immersion Type: Partial Immersion (76 mm / 3") or Total Immersion.
  • Temperature Scales: Celsius (°C) and Fahrenheit (°F).
  • Ranges:-1/61°C, -1/51°C, -1/101°C, -1/201°C, 30/124°F, 30/214°F, 30/394°F.
  • Traceability: Select models (e.g., GT-20527) are traceable to DAkkS; others follow NIST traceability via the A2LA accredited laboratory calibration process.

Units are individually packaged in safety packaging to prevent breakage during shipping and handling.

Key Product Differences

Variants within the GT-PrecisionTherm series differ primarily by immersion depth, measurement range, scale division size, and overall length. Partial Immersion models (GT-60xxx) require a 76 mm (3") insertion depth, whereas Total Immersion models (GT-61xxx) must be fully submerged to achieve stated accuracy.

Accuracy tolerances are distinct between the two immersion types for equivalent ranges; for example, the -1/51°C range offers 0.3°C accuracy in Total Immersion (GT-61051) versus 1°C in Partial Immersion (GT-60051). Similarly, Fahrenheit models show variations such as GT-60214 (Partial, 2°F) compared to GT-61214 (Total, 2°F), though specific accuracy deltas for higher ranges may differ based on the documented table values.
